How much should i sell for: 85 iroc-z tpi low miles

I have a very nice black (tan int.) iroc-z TPI Glass T-TOPS kept original with only 45,000 miles on it. I'm not sure how much to sell this car for. Can i get some advice? I looked long and hard to find the right location to post this so please just move it if i was wrong.

To some degree your location might influence the value of your car. Some areas tend to have more 25 year old cars that survive in good condition than others because of the weather. Also, some areas have a greater demand than others for older cars. What is your general location?

It can vary quite a bit based on how the car has been treated. Your best bet is a professional appraisal, but you can make an educated guess by looking for similar cars on Ebay, or Hemmings, you can check the NADA collector value if there's a listing for your model. I'd throw the KBB value out the window unless the car looks like an average used Camaro.
